Output 32170086a0a89dc99a848ec90d7ae1890b79bacc14246296fe6915b1ae7b68c0:8

value
53140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ee23c4b11d77b03c45ad7442022edeb3d0722b OP_EQUAL
address
33sYkCBnCSsFDRbQeVSixNHm3VcaD1ihoq
transaction
32170086a0a89dc99a848ec90d7ae1890b79bacc14246296fe6915b1ae7b68c0
confirmations
211478
spent
true